    About Gray 500 (#6B7280)

    #6B7280 is a neutral color (colour) with RGB channel values of 107 red, 114 green, and 128 blue. The blue channel is dominant with a relatively balanced channel distribution. In HSL terms, the hue sits at 220 degrees with 9% saturation and 46% lightness, placing it in the cool range of the colour spectrum.

    The perceived brightness of #6B7280 is 114/255 using the ITU-R BT.601 luma formula (0.299R + 0.587G + 0.114B). This appears dark to the human eye, so pair it with light text for adequate readability. For print production, the CMYK equivalent is 16% cyan, 11% magenta, 0% yellow, and 50% key (black).

    The WCAG contrast ratio of #6B7280 against white is 4.83:1 and against black is 4.34:1. This meets the AA requirement (4.5:1) for normal text on white. For AAA compliance, consider darkening to at least 32% lightness.

    The complementary colour #80796B creates maximum visual tension when paired with #6B7280. For more harmonious color combinations, use the analogous colours #6B7C80 and #6E6B80, which sit 30 degrees on either side of the hue wheel. To build a complete design system, start with the monochromatic scale above for consistent shade variations, then add one complementary or triadic accent for interactive elements.

    What is H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K color conversion

    Converting from H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K translates a color value between two different color models. Different color models are used in web design (HEX, RGB), print (CMYK), and color theory (HSL, HSV).
